#62656f - Shuttle Gray Hex Color Code

#62656F (Shuttle Gray) - RGB 98, 101, 111 Color Information

#62656f Conversion Table

HEX Triplet 62, 65, 6F
RGB Decimal 98, 101, 111
RGB Octal 142, 145, 157
RGB Percent 38.4%, 39.6%, 43.5%
RGB Binary 1100010, 1100101, 1101111
CMY 0.616, 0.604, 0.565
CMYK 12, 9, 0, 56

Color spaces of #62656F Shuttle Gray - RGB(98, 101, 111)

HSV (or HSB) 226°, 12°, 44°
HSL 226°, 6°, 41°
Web Safe #666666
XYZ 12.560, 13.052, 16.896
CIE-Lab 42.841, 1.050, -6.025
xyY 0.295, 0.307, 13.052
Decimal 6448495

#62656f - RGB(98, 101, 111) - Shuttle Gray Color FAQ

What is the color code for Shuttle Gray?

Hex color code for Shuttle Gray color is #62656f. RGB color code for shuttle gray color is rgb(98, 101, 111).

What is the RGB value of #62656f?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#62656f is rgb(98, 101, 111).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'98' indicates the intensity of the red component, '101' represents the green component's intensity, and '111'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#62656f.
